About The Position

GreenShield is a non-profit social enterprise that brings worlds of coverage and care together. They are looking for noble challengers to help create a more holistic approach that takes care of the mind and body. Their mission is to create better health for all Canadians, and they believe this starts with their employees. This role involves providing consultation, health teaching, and referral to support improved client outcomes within their programs. It also includes providing virtual nursing assessments through the Collaborative Care model, assisting with program development, implementation, and delivery, and supporting the Nursing team as the program expands. The role also entails assisting with specialized training for practitioners, scheduling assessment/treatment sessions, documenting interactions, monitoring client compliance and engagement, reviewing reports, and developing training materials, patient resources, and webinars.

Requirements

  • Must be RN (Registered Nurse), Registered Practical Nurse (RPN), or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N)
  • Minimum 3 years of experience
  • Registered and in good standing with Provincial College
  • Critical thinking and ability to make sound decisions in a fast-paced, dynamic setting
  • Strong interpersonal, relationship-building, and communication skills
  • Experience working in diverse clinical settings including community, hospital and clinics.
  • Ability to work collaboratively with different team members and stakeholders
  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ail related to quality of service delivery
  • High level of proficiency with various computer programs including; Google Drive, Microsoft Office.
  • Ability to travel occasionally.
  • Proficiency in English is required for this position.

Responsibilities

  • Providing consultation, health teaching and referral to support improved client outcomes within our programs.
  • Providing virtual nursing assessments through the Collaborative Care model; these include nursing recommendations and interventions.
  • Assisting with the program development, implementation and delivery of Health Services. This includes assess and refer, health teaching, policy implementation recruitment of practitioners, and client follow up.
  • Supporting the Nursing team as the program expands/evolves, assisting with the creation of process flows, forms, and service standards.
  • Assisting with specialized training for the practitioners providing care within these programs and supporting those clinicians in the expectations surrounding treatment and reporting.
  • Being responsible for scheduling assessment/treatment sessions, documenting all interactions with all stakeholders, and providing appropriate reporting updates as required by Inkblot service standards.
  • Monitoring compliance, progress, attendance and engagement of all clients engaged in the treatment programs.
  • Reviewing all reports received and providing timely reporting to the referring source.
  • Development of training materials, patient resources and webinars.
